- newMicrosoft 365 Accounts Reportedly Breached After Hackers Exploit Legitimate Microsoft OAuth Feature
A cybersecurity firm has warned of a surge in attacks targeting Microsoft 365 accounts by abusing Microsoft’s OAuth 2.0 device authorisation flow. The campaigns bypass multifactor authentication by tricking users into entering device codes on legitimate Microsoft login pages, granting attackers direct access without stealing passwords. Activity has reportedly increased since September 2025 and involves both cybercriminal and state-aligned groups. The company says the attacks enable data theft,…

- Planet-Eating Stars Offer a Glimpse Into Earth’s Fate as the Sun Nears Its Final Stages
Astronomers studying aging Sun-like stars have found strong evidence that stars consume their closest planets as they evolve. Using data from NASA’s TESS mission, researchers observed fewer planets around older stars, suggesting worlds are destroyed over time. The findings offer a realistic preview of Earth’s fate billions of years from now.

- New Ionic Liquid Breaks Stability Barrier for Perovskite Solar Cells
A new ionic liquid additive developed by researchers at Purdue and Emory universities could transform perovskite solar technology. The compound stabilises crystal growth and buried interfaces, dramatically slowing heat- and light-driven degradation. Solar cells treated with the additive retained about 90% of their efficiency after 1,500 hours at 90°C, outperforming previous records. - How to Recall a Message in Outlook: A Step-by-Step Guide
Outlook offers a message recall feature that can help undo a sent email in limited situations. It works mainly for Microsoft Exchange or Microsoft 365 work or school accounts and only within the same organisation. The process differs slightly across Outlook Desktop (Classic and New) and Outlook on the web. If recall is unavailable or fails, users can rely on the Undo Send option as a safer alternative.
